Turkish cuisine has a significant place in world civilization. The settlement of the Turks in various regions, their establishment of states and civilizations, their adoption of a variety of religious systems, their proximity to various ethnic communities, and adaptation of new dishes by the use of local vegetation of the areas in which they settled have been the chief sources of the wide variety observed in their cuisine.
